If price is a major concern, the Audio Technica ATH M30X could be a good fit; they are less expensive and offer reliable performance. However, they have a more limited soundstage and less detail in audio reproduction compared to the HifiMan Edition XS. If you prioritize sound quality and a more expansive soundstage and can afford a higher price, the HifiMan Edition XS would be a better choice. The HifiMan also tends to offer better comfort for longer listening sessions, but keep in mind they are open-back, which means they leak sound and offer little noise isolation, unlike the closed-back Audio Technica ATH M30X which isolates noise better and leaks less sound. About Audio Technica

Audio Technica is a 60-year-old, Japan-based, professional audio equipment manufacturer. They started off making phonograph cartridges and have expanded their scope of products ever since to include extremely popular models of microphones and headphones. They have been the official audio equipment supplier of several editions of the Summer and Winter Olympics and every edition of the Grammy Awards since 1998.

About HifiMan

HiFiMAN is a Chinese, high-end, audio product manufacturer, with 20 years of experience, that specializes in amplifiers, digital audio players and planar magnetic headphones, some of which have become a staple in the audiophile community such as the entry-level Sundara, the midrange Edition X, and the very well-regarded, high-end, Arya.
